What is Indica?

Indica is a traditional cannabis category popularly associated with relaxing, "body-heavy" effects, though the label is a rough generalization.

Indica historically refers to shorter, bushier plants, and consumers often use the term as shorthand for relaxing or sedating products. Modern science indicates that the indica/sativa split is an unreliable predictor of effects, which depend more on a product’s cannabinoid and terpene chemistry. Most commercial cannabis today is hybrid genetics regardless of how it is marketed.
